> Did you have the PHP patch from pkgmaster installed? The package you
> installed updates PHP, which basically removes the pkgmaster version.
What I
> would do is run the uninstaller for pkgmaster php 4.1.2 (it doesn't remove
> the RPM's), then reinstall the pkgmaster package.
>
> This is what I had to do on a test RaQ in order to get the main web server
> back up.
